Association between apolipoprotein E genotype, chronic liver disease, and hepatitis B virus.
Clinical and molecular hepatology - 1 Sept 2012
Ahn Seun Joo, Kim Dong Kyu, Kim Soon Sun, Bae Chang Bum, Cho Hyo Jung, Kim Han Gyeol, Kim Young Jip, Lee Joo Ho, Lee Hyo Jin, Lee Mi Yeon, Kim Kee Bum, Cho Jin Hee, Cho Sung Won, Cheong Jae Youn
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ND/AIMS: Apolipoprotein E (ApoE) plays an important role in regulating lipid and lipoprotein metabolism, and ApoE genotypes are known to affect plasma lipoprotein concentrations. We investigated whether ApoE genotype determines the disease outcome in hepatitis B virus (HBV)-infected individuals, and verified the association between ApoE genotype and the occurrence of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) in...
